Chasing Cotards dives into the psyche of Hart, a once-thriving artist now grappling with the abyss of grief. The film's tone is heavy, thick with melancholic overtones. Hart’s obsession with a portrait of his late wife is haunting—there’s a rawness in his performance that pulls you into his despair. The pacing feels deliberate, almost like time stands still in his world, reflecting his inability to move on. It's not flashy, but the practical effects subtly enhance the atmosphere, grounding the surreal in reality. The themes of love, loss, and memory weave together in a way that lingers long after the credits roll. It’s this haunting exploration of a fractured soul that sets it apart.
